    The networks won't confirm numbers that aren't accurate.

    So he could have said one thing but HBO wouldn't have commented on it and it would have obviously been phony.

    Sort of what made the whole Showtime PPV with Pacquiao vs. Mosley kind of sketchy. Arum says one thing. Network didn't confirm. Everybody was like, "uhhhhh...?"
